    OFFICIAL: Joseph Paintsil completes LA Galaxy move from Genk

    Ghana forward Joseph Paintsil has completed his move from Belgian club Genk to American club LA Galaxy, his new club has officially announced.



    The player ended his long stay in Europe and has now decided to continue his football career in the United States.

    “Joseph has been a key member of one of the best clubs in Belgium’s top flight and one of Africa’s most prominent national teams over the past few years and we are thrilled to announce that he is joining the LA Galaxy,” said LA Galaxy General Manager Will Kuntz.



    “We are looking forward to adding such a dynamic attacker in the prime of his career to our group and for him to be a key figure in our pursuit of our next trophies.”

    Head coach Greg Vanney is pleased with the acquisition of the Ghanaian attacker as LA Galaxy looks set to compete for the 2024 MLS title.

    “We are pleased to add a player of Joseph’s quality to the LA Galaxy,” said LA Galaxy Head Coach Greg Vanney.

    “Joseph is a dynamic winger with and without the ball who possesses the capacity to change games instantly. We look forward to integrating him into our group quickly.”
